So, what exactly is outplacement? In simple terms, outplacement is a service provided by companies to support employees who have been laid off or let go Outplacement services aim to help departing employees transition smoothly into their next job by providing them with the necessary tools, resources, and support to re-enter the job market successfully.
Outplacement services typically include a variety of support mechanisms such as career coaching, resume writing, interview preparation, job search assistance, and networking opportunities These services are designed to help displaced employees cope with the emotional and practical challenges of job loss while equipping them with the skills and strategies needed to secure a new position.
One of the primary benefits of outplacement services is the professional guidance and support offered to displaced employees Career coaches work closely with individuals to assess their skills, interests, and career goals, helping them identify new job opportunities or even explore different career paths By providing personalized guidance, outplacement services can help individuals navigate the job market more effectively and increase their chances of finding a new job faster.
Resume writing is another crucial component of outplacement services A well-crafted resume is essential for standing out to potential employers and highlighting one’s qualifications and experiences Outplacement professionals can help individuals update their resumes, tailor them to specific job opportunities, and effectively showcase their strengths and accomplishments.

Many individuals may not have interviewed for a job in years and may feel unsure about how to present themselves effectively Outplacement professionals can help individuals practice their interview skills, develop compelling talking points, and build confidence in their ability to impress potential employers.
Job search assistance is another valuable aspect of outplacement services Navigating the job market can be overwhelming, especially for individuals who have not been in the job market for some time Outplacement professionals can help individuals strategize their job search, identify potential job leads, and leverage their professional network to uncover hidden job opportunities.
Networking is a crucial element of a successful job search, and outplacement services often provide support in this area Through workshops, networking events, and online resources, outplacement services can help individuals expand their professional network, connect with industry professionals, and uncover hidden job opportunities.
Overall, outplacement services are designed to empower individuals to take control of their career transition and find new job opportunities effectively By providing a range of services and resources, outplacement services can help individuals navigate the challenges of job loss, build confidence in their abilities, and secure a new position that aligns with their skills and interests.
For companies, offering outplacement services can also have benefits Providing outplacement support to departing employees can help maintain positive employer branding, preserve employee morale, and reduce the risk of lawsuits or negative publicity By demonstrating a commitment to supporting employees through career transitions, companies can enhance their reputation as a caring and responsible employer.
